Saratoga Lake Fishing Report: 04/24/2021 at 10:01 am

Saratoga Lake Fishing Report: 04/24/2021 at 10:01 am - Nate Galimore Fishing - Black Crappie

Got into some nice Black Crappie. Today was the last “prep” outing before Walleye opener. The bite shutdown quick on the gulp minnow…gonna try something else


Date Caught: 04/24/2021
Time Caught: 10:01 am
Area Caught: Saratoga Lake NY
Fish Caught: Black Crappie | Length: 13 inches | Weight: lbs

Catch DetailsLure DetailsCatch LocationCatch ConditionsWater Temperature
The Black Crappie was caught while it was suspended in feet of deep (5-15ft) water. The bite was a light tap.

  • Fishing Method: Casting
  • Lure Used: Jig with Gulp Minnow
  • Lure Color(s): FireTiger

  • Latitude and Longitude : 43.05400270000001, -73.72170109999999
  • Nearest City: Saratoga Lake NY
  • Map View:

  • Water Surface Conditions: Slight Chop
  • Weather Condition Overview: Partly cloudy
  • Air Temperature (F): 51.8
  • Wind Coming From: W
  • Wind Speed (mph): 11.9
  • Air Pressure (mb): 1015

  • Surface Temperature: 49.3 (f)
